Obverse description The obverse presents a central vignette of a Magnificent Frigatebird (Fregata magnificens) rendered in fine detail, set against a stylized underprint incorporating a Galápagos giant tortoise and a cartographic outline of the Galápagos archipelago. The denomination '20 SUCRES' appears alongside the species' binomial nomenclature 'Fregata m. magnificens', with 'GALÁPAGOS' inscribed as the territorial designation. The overall composition employs a naturalistic illustrative style consistent with commemorative collector issues.

Comments

The Galápagos Islands have no independent monetary authority — Ecuador dollarized in 2000 and the archipelago operates entirely within that system. A 2025 paper note denominated in sucres, a currency that ceased to exist a quarter-century ago, has no plausible official issuing body behind it. This is a novelty or fantasy item, not a circulating or government-issued banknote.
